Transaction c64f70cc180c4e2111edd9966f4588e6c10a3f2df533ded594bef634b2ba5620
1 Input
2 Outputs
- c64f70cc180c4e2111edd9966f4588e6c10a3f2df533ded594bef634b2ba5620:0
- c64f70cc180c4e2111edd9966f4588e6c10a3f2df533ded594bef634b2ba5620:1
value 81742
address 3LHxrsfWApfnoWq9wb6u6a1FgAX8hidcpA
value 871993
address 1EFcFRLo51JsfAqHBKtcDW5TjCkFMig5ik